English and Drama Curriculum Week in Y6

As part of English and Drama Curriculum Week, Y6 have been bringing their class novel, Goodnight Mister Tom to life by acting out key scenes. This has been a brilliant opportunity for them to step into the characters’ shoes and explore their thoughts and feelings.

The children worked hard on using expression in their voices and body language to show emotion, as well as building their confidence as fluent readers. It was wonderful to see them collaborating, performing in front of their peers, and really thinking about how to bring the story to life.

This kind of activity not only supports their understanding of the text but also helps develop important skills such as teamwork, communication, and empathy. Well done, Y6!
